About the role
The Hospital Nutrition Business Manager is responsible for developing and cultivating business relationships with all key decision makers and targeted customers within the hospital setting to sell our Enfamil portfolio across designated hospital segments, maximizing Reckitt / Mead Johnson Nutrition long-term revenue goals and market growth for nutritional products.
Responsibilities
- Cultivate, leverage, and develop long-term customer relationships, including C-Suite and Senior VP-level relationships focused on the ability to identify and capitalize on opportunities that satisfy customer needs
- Identify and fully understand customer needs in hospital accounts and provide creative solutions through contract lifecycle
- Manage accounts to maximize value-added opportunities through products, services and programs; successfully manage large accounts within large hospital systems
- Effectively initiate and grow current contracts with targeted accounts
- Understand and implement the sales utility of clinical data, competitive intelligence, and marketing initiatives integrated with professional services
- Act as a specialist and liaison with other Hospital Nutrition Business Managers, Regional Business Director, National Accounts, R&D, Medical and Brand Marketing, and Customer Service to ensure successful major account management business objectives are achieved
- Create effective work processes within the healthcare community that maximize time and resources and share best practices with team members
- Demonstrate confidence and use interpersonal skills to collaborate and lead within District Business Units, teaching hospitals, and the corporate office
Requirements
- BA/BS degree
- Minimum 2 years relevant clinical and/or sales experience
- Advanced communication skills (verbal and written) including presentation/selling skills to different audience levels
- Neonatal Dietitian, Registered Dietitian, Pharm D, or NICU RN and/or hospital selling experience
- Experience providing technical / clinical focused training and/or professional seminar to healthcare professionals
- Experience developing business plans, value-added programs, contract negotiations, or other knowledge to meet key business objectives
- Experience executing sales and marketing campaigns
- Analytical skills that help implement sales utility of clinical data, competitive intelligence and contracting initiatives
- Ability to effectively work in a matrix environment driving teamwork, integration and engagement
- Ability to lift, carry, push and pull up to 30 pounds
- This position requires both daily travel and occasional overnight travel including territory, regional district and national sales meetings
